From my first outing with my new Nikon D80.
Zoom at 135mm.
I'm a bit concerned about the darkening towards the corners?
I'm posting the full image, no cropping.
Is this to be expected?
|
Hi Jakob,
I'd be almost certain that you've got some vignetting there, and I bet that you had the lens wide open when you took that shot. It's quite common in many lenses to get vignetting when the lens is wide open, but what you've got there is pretty bad. The only solution is to stop the lens down (maybe only 1/2 or 1 stop), or send the lens back. If your not happy with it send it back and get a Nikon 18-200 VR. It costs a bit more but I'm yet to hear a bad thing about them. Another option is the 18-55 and 70-300 which together cost less than the 18-135.
